Expense is a vital consideration when examining online knowing platforms such as Teachable, and others. The different platforms supply distinct pricing tiers, each with its own set of tools and functionalities created to cater to the diverse requirements of trainers and course designers.

, known for its versatile payment alternatives, deals with a large range of budgets with strategies beginning from $29 each month.

Teachable, on the other hand, uses a free plan ideal for newbies, along with economical monthly strategies ranging from $29 to $249.

Thinkific’s prices structure is straightforward, beginning at $49 monthly, with additional features like student management and an affiliate program consisted of in higher tiers.

The last feature to outline here is your affiliate program within the platform. You can sign up affiliates and let them promote your items for a commission.

As it holds true for many platforms, this is just implied as a tracking function and the payments will need to be done by hand by means of PayPal.

So besides the main functions, let me discuss a few other things you’ll find with.

Blog sites: You can set up your own blog site inside the platform, making Learnworlds almost an all-in-one since you wouldn’t need any other tools (other than for email).

Mobile App: does enable you to have your own app for your trainees to use and see their programs on the go. This does come at an additional cost of $79/month (annual) or $99/month (monthly) depending on a couple of things.

Copyright/Watermarking: You can include watermarks on videos and PDF directly from the platform.
